Warrior Elementary School principal Mike Frugoli and library media specialist Andrea Pedigo presented awards recently for November Family Reading Month, sponsored by the Jefferson County Board of Education and the Library Media Services Department.
The school provided awards for the top three readers in each classroom, with the top reader in grades K-2 getting a trophy.
Students in grades 3-12 were encouraged to take part in the Young Authors’ Showcase, where they were to write an original ending to a book they read during the month.
The theme for the event was “Reading is a Family Affair.”
